Luke 12:15 TLB “Beware! Don’t always be wishing for what you don’t have. For real life and real living are not related to how rich we are.”

◀ LET’S TALK
When you read the book of Genesis chapter 37, you’ll see how Joseph’s brothers made an evil plot against and sold him into slavery. Joseph found himself as a slave in the house of Potiphar. He could have been whining and crying, bitter about what his brothers did to him. His complaints would have been valid, in a sense, but he wasn’t going to give any excuse for failure. The Bible says, “As it turned out, God was with Joseph and things went very well with him. He ended up living in the home of his Egyptian master” (Genesis 39:2 MSG).

If, while as a slave in the house of Potiphar, Joseph was still prosperous and doing excellently, then it means true prosperity isn’t just about money. Therefore, your prosperity shouldn’t be dependent on how much money you have or don’t have; your prosperity is in your heart. No amount of money could ever be taken from you, enough to make you broke or poor. You’re an heir of God, a joint-heir with Christ; plugged to a supply that never runs dry. When you lend out money to anyone, if they pay you back, praise God; but the moment you give it out, rise above it. You are boundless!

Jesus said in Luke 6:35, “…Love your enemies, do good, and lend, hoping for nothing in return; and your reward will be great, and you will be sons of the Most High. For He is kind to the unthankful and evil.” He’s getting your attention on something higher: God’s wealth is your wealth. You’re only a conduit—a free-flowing conduit—for passing it to others. Your flow can’t be blocked. So, in your life, with regard to your prosperity, focus on the Lord as your source. Glory to God!
